Originally developed in Saskatchewan in 1936, these small, slightly netted gems were bred to survive where most melons would never dream of ripening.

I sowed mine directly in the field in mid-June, under drought-like conditions, with irregular watering and shade creeping in by mid-afternoon. They took their time, ripening late in the season—but when they did, each melon was sweet, fragrant, and proof that resilience can taste like sunshine.

If your growing season is short and your soil is cool, let these little treasures inspire your garden. They are super yummy single serving melons. 60 dtm. 25 seeds
